[size=large][color=red]对于要用程式来操作条码机的朋友,可能好多时候都要用自己写的程式来打印,恰恰现在的打印都是配给USB连接线,这时我们要用程式来调用打印机,都不能用原来的的命令:
COPY C:\TEST.TXT LPT1
如果我们改成COPY C:\TEST.TXT USB001
直接执行,只会在C多一个文件罢了,这时候要怎么办呢?
有两种解决办法:
1.去市场买条USB转COM口或转LPT口的线(这肯定行,在此不多说);
2.我们用个办法来骗WINDOWS一下,
先找到安装打印机的PC机名称,然后把打印机共享,
然后在你要打印的那台电脑,进入DOS,
用NET USE命令完成映射:
NET USE LPT1 \\安装打印机电脑名\共享打印机名 /persistent:yes
回车就完成映射,完成后再执行NET USE命令,查看MAP是否成功,显示OK就表示成功了.
[/color]
[/size]
COPY C:\TEST.TXT LPT1
如果我们改成COPY C:\TEST.TXT USB001
直接执行,只会在C多一个文件罢了,这时候要怎么办呢?
有两种解决办法:
1.去市场买条USB转COM口或转LPT口的线(这肯定行,在此不多说);
2.我们用个办法来骗WINDOWS一下,
先找到安装打印机的PC机名称,然后把打印机共享,
然后在你要打印的那台电脑,进入DOS,
用NET USE命令完成映射:
NET USE LPT1 \\安装打印机电脑名\共享打印机名 /persistent:yes
回车就完成映射,完成后再执行NET USE命令,查看MAP是否成功,显示OK就表示成功了.
[/color]
[/size]
本文介绍了当使用USB连接的条码机打印时遇到的问题及解决方案。通过共享打印机并使用NET USE命令进行映射,可以实现在DOS环境下通过程序调用打印任务。
6156

被折叠的 条评论
为什么被折叠?



